WebMany wine grape production areas throughout the world are facing either increasing salinity in their irrigation water, decreased availability of water, or often a combination of both [1–4]. WebMar 25, 2024 · While grapes from salt-affected vines can have significantly higher juice Cl − and Na + concentration, the soluble solids concentration and TA of grape juice may be unaffected (Walker et al. 2004, 2007).
